SN74AHC1G08DCKTG4 Specifications

  • Type
    Parameter
  • Package / Case
    5-TSSOP, SC-70-5, SOT-353
  • Supplier Device Package
    SC-70-5
  • Mounting Type
    Surface Mount
  • Operating Temperature
    -55°C ~ 125°C
  • Max Propagation Delay @ V, Max CL
    7.9ns @ 5V, 50pF
  • Input Logic Level - High
    1.5V ~ 3.85V
  • Input Logic Level - Low
    0.5V ~ 1.65V
  • Current - Output High, Low
    8mA, 8mA
  • Current - Quiescent (Max)
    1 µA
  • Voltage - Supply
    2V ~ 5.5V
  • Features
    -
  • Number of Inputs
    2
  • Number of Circuits
    1
  • Logic Type
    AND Gate
  • Packaging
    Tape & Reel (TR)
  • Product Status
    Discontinued at Digi-Key
  • Series
    74AHC
The SN74AHC1G08DCKTG4 is a specific integrated circuit chip manufactured by Texas Instruments. It is a single 2-input AND gate chip that belongs to the AHC (Advanced High-Speed CMOS) logic family. Here are some advantages and application scenarios of this chip:Advantages: 1. Compact Size: The SN74AHC1G08DCKTG4 is designed as a single gate chip, which makes it very compact and suitable for applications with limited space. 2. High-Speed Operation: Being a member of the AHC logic family, this chip offers high-speed operation, making it suitable for applications that require fast switching and data processing. 3. Low Power Consumption: The AHC logic family is known for its low power consumption, which makes the SN74AHC1G08DCKTG4 energy-efficient and suitable for battery-powered devices. 4. Wide Operating Voltage Range: This chip can operate within a wide voltage range, typically from 2V to 5.5V, allowing it to be compatible with various power supply systems.Application Scenarios: 1. Digital Logic Circuits: The SN74AHC1G08DCKTG4 can be used in various digital logic circuits, such as in microcontrollers, CPUs, and other digital systems, to perform logical AND operations. 2. Signal Conditioning: It can be used for signal conditioning and level shifting applications, where it helps convert and process different voltage levels between different parts of a system. 3. Interface Circuits: This chip can be used in interface circuits to enable communication between different components or subsystems, ensuring proper signal compatibility and data transfer. 4. Portable Devices: Due to its compact size and low power consumption, the SN74AHC1G08DCKTG4 is suitable for use in portable devices like smartphones, tablets, and wearable electronics.It's important to note that the specific advantages and application scenarios may vary depending on the requirements of the project and the overall system design.
